    The Hedera in Hytale can be confusing at first, because it is a major swamp boss in the current Endgame & QoL mod on CurseForge. It is stronger, harder to defeat, and obviously more fun to fight. In the current mod setup, players use the Swamp Dungeon Key rather than older shard names, then push through the swamp dungeon to reach Hedera. This guide goes over everything you need to know about The Hedera boss in Hytale!

    Who is The Hedera in Hytale?

    The Hedera is a Hytale mob with the in-game identifier Hedera. It is a creature that can be saved as a Memory, can be mounted, and can spawn at night. Its listed base properties include 226 health and 12 blocks per second movement speed. In the current Endgame & QoL content, Hedera also appears as a much larger boss encounter inside the swamp progression path.

    How to find and defeat The Hedera

    The Hedera is the main boss of the Swamp Dungeon in the current CurseForge mod version. To reach it, you first need to unlock the swamp stage, which is a specific Hytale zone, craft the Swamp Dungeon Key, and enter the dungeon. From there, the route is less about running straight to the boss and more about exploring carefully, collecting materials, and opening the next step of the dungeon.

    How to find The Hedera

    The best way to find The Hedera is to follow this order:

    1. Upgrade your Endgame Bench to Tier 3: This is the point where the swamp dungeon path opens up in the mod’s progression.
    2. Craft the Swamp Dungeon Key: This is the correct entry item in the current version of the mod.
    3. Enter the Swamp Dungeon and explore the area: The dungeon uses poison, fog, locked sections, swamp enemies, and chest loot. You need to move through it carefully instead of rushing ahead.
    4. Find the Hedera Autel: This is the key station inside the dungeon. You use it to craft the Hedera Key from five swamp dungeon ingredients.
    5. Use the Hedera Key to push into the boss fight: Recent versions of the mod also add map markers for important swamp materials and the Hedera Autel, so finding the route is easier than it was in older builds.

    How to prepare for The Hedera fight

    Before the fight, make sure your setup is ready. The mod specifically warns players not to wear Prisma armor here, because Hedera deals double damage to it. Bring strong healing, bring mana support, and bring the Frostbite Blade if you have it, because the mod lists it as a direct weakness against Hedera.

    How to defeat The Hedera

    The Hedera fight has three phases, and each one gets more dangerous.

    Phase 1: Nature’s Wrath

    This phase teaches you the fight. Hedera uses root-based control and can lock you down if you stay too close for too long. Focus on movement first and damage second.

    Phase 2: Toxic Bloom

    This is where the fight starts to punish mistakes. Poison pressure rises, the danger zone grows, and bad positioning becomes much more costly. Back off when the arena gets crowded and heal early instead of trying to force extra damage.

    Phase 3: Death Blossom

    This is the hardest part of the fight. Hedera adds stronger area control and summons extra pressure into the arena, so getting trapped can end the fight fast. Stay mobile, create safe angles, and only commit when you have space.

    Once you beat The Hedera, the fight pays off right away. The boss drops Hedera’s Gem, which you use to upgrade the Endgame Bench to Tier 4. That makes Hedera one of the most important bosses in the swamp section, not just another optional fight for loot

    Why is it important to take The Hedera down?

    The fight matters because it blocks important progression. Hedera drops Hedera’s Gem and Essence of the Forest, and Hedera’s Gem is used to upgrade the Endgame Bench to the next tier. That makes this boss more than just a side challenge. It is part of the route into later crafting and stronger gear.

    The boss can also drop the Hedera Seed accessory at a listed 15% rate in current mod notes. That accessory gives a chance to root enemies on hit, which fits the swamp theme and adds extra value if you want more than just the progression reward. So even after your first clear, Hedera can still be worth farming for gear goals and build options.
